#f4cb7b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f4cb7b is composed of 95.7% red, 79.6% green and 48.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 16.8% magenta, 49.6% yellow and 4.3% black. It has a hue angle of 39.7 degrees, a saturation of 84.6% and a lightness of 72%. #f4cb7b color hex could be obtained by blending #fffff6 with #e99700.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c66.

#f4cb7b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#f4cb7b has RGB values of R:244, G:203, B:123 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.17, Y:0.5,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 16042875.

Hex triplet f4cb7b #f4cb7b
RGB Decimal 244, 203, 123 rgb(244,203,123)
RGB Percent 95.7, 79.6, 48.2 rgb(95.7%,79.6%,48.2%)
CMYK 0, 17, 50, 4
HSL 39.7°, 84.6, 72 hsl(39.7,84.6%,72%)
HSV (or HSB) 39.7°, 49.6, 95.7
Web Safe ffcc66 #ffcc66
CIE-LAB 83.641, 4.705, 45.078
XYZ 62.24, 63.377, 27.693
xyY 0.406, 0.413, 63.377
CIE-LCH 83.641, 45.323, 84.042
CIE-LUV 83.641, 31.877, 56.659
Hunter-Lab 79.61, 0.235, 35.103
Binary 11110100, 11001011, 01111011

Shades and Tints of #f4cb7b

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0901 is the darkest color, while #fffdfa is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#f4cb7b is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#cecece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#d6cdbd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#e5d283 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#fdc983 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#fcc4d1 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#ead080 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#faca80 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#f9c6b2 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
